The Most Essential Security Features in Email Hosting Services
Electronic mail stays some of the essential tools for business communication, which additionally makes it one of the biggest targets for cyberattacks. From phishing attempts and malware delivery to account takeovers and data leaks, e-mail threats can cause serious financial and reputational damage. That's the reason selecting a secure email hosting provider is not any longer optional for modern businesses. The fitting platform ought to do far more than simply send and obtain messages. It should actively protect users, sensitive information, and firm operations.
When evaluating providers, it is vital to understand which security features really matter. Not all e mail hosting services supply the same level of protection, and some focus more on storage and uptime than real security. Businesses that want to reduce risk ought to pay close attention to the features below.
Advanced Spam and Phishing Protection
Spam filters are one of the first lines of protection in any email hosting environment. While blocking junk mail is useful, the real value comes from advanced phishing detection. Cybercriminals typically disguise malicious messages as legitimate communications from banks, vendors, coworkers, or popular online platforms. A strong electronic mail hosting service ought to be able to identify suspicious patterns, fake sender domains, harmful links, and manipulated attachments earlier than they ever attain the inbox.
Modern spam and phishing filters rely on machine learning, risk intelligence databases, and behavioral analysis. These tools assist detect both known threats and newly rising attack methods. For companies, this means fewer possibilities of employees clicking dangerous links or sharing confidential information with scammers.
E mail Encryption
Encryption is one of the most vital security options in email hosting services because it protects messages from unauthorized access. There are main types that matter. Encryption in transit secures emails while they travel between servers, while encryption at relaxation protects stored emails inside the hosting environment.
Without encryption, sensitive data such as contracts, invoices, customer records, and internal conversations could also be vulnerable to interception or theft. Secure electronic mail hosting providers typically help TLS for messages in transit and apply server-side encryption for stored data. Some additionally supply end-to-end encryption for organizations with stricter privacy needs.
This function is very important for industries that handle confidential or regulated information, resembling healthcare, finance, legal services, and e-commerce.
Multi-Factor Authentication
Passwords alone are not any longer enough to protect email accounts. Weak passwords, password reuse, and phishing attacks make it far too easy for attackers to achieve access. Multi-factor authentication adds one other layer of protection by requiring users to verify their identity through a second technique, reminiscent of a mobile app, textual content code, hardware key, or biometric confirmation.
Even when a cybercriminal steals a password, multi-factor authentication can stop them from logging in. This feature is among the handiest ways to forestall unauthorized access and account compromise. A quality e mail hosting service ought to make multi-factor authentication simple to enable across all accounts and ideally permit administrators to enforce it company-wide.
Anti-Malware and Attachment Scanning
Malicious attachments are still one of the most widespread ways attackers spread ransomware, spyware, and viruses. A secure e mail hosting provider ought to automatically scan all incoming and outgoing attachments for threats. This includes checking files towards malware signatures, analyzing suspicious habits, and blocking dangerous file types.
Some providers go additional by using sandboxing technology. This means attachments or links are opened in an isolated environment to see whether or not they behave maliciously earlier than being delivered to the user. For businesses, this can forestall infections that might in any other case spread throughout the network and disrupt operations.
Electronic mail Authentication Protocols
Electronic mail authentication is essential for preventing spoofing and protecting domain reputation. An important protocols in this space are SPF, DKIM, and DMARC. Together, they assist confirm that emails sent from a domain are legitimate and haven't been altered in transit.
SPF specifies which servers are allowed to send emails on behalf of a domain. DKIM adds a digital signature that confirms the message has not been tampered with. DMARC builds on both by telling receiving servers tips on how to handle messages that fail authentication checks.
An e-mail hosting service that supports easy setup and management of SPF, DKIM, and DMARC can vastly reduce the risk of impersonation attacks. This is particularly valuable for companies that rely on trust, branding, and customer communication.
Account Activity Monitoring and Alerts
A good e mail hosting service shouldn't only block threats but also assist detect suspicious activity after login makes an attempt occur. Security monitoring features can alert administrators to unusual occasions equivalent to logins from unfamiliar areas, repeated failed sign-in makes an attempt, sudden mailbox rule changes, or mass message forwarding.
These alerts allow businesses to respond quickly earlier than a small concern turns into a major breach. Real-time activity logs are also useful for investigating incidents and understanding how an account may have been compromised. Visibility is a critical part of e-mail security, especially for growing teams and remote work environments.
Backup and Recovery Options
Security isn't only about stopping attacks. Additionally it is about being able to recover when something goes wrong. Accidental deletion, ransomware, insider misuse, and technical failures can all lead to lost e mail data. A reliable hosting provider should include common backups and simple recovery tools.
The perfect services enable customers or administrators to restore deleted emails, recover earlier mailbox states, and maintain access to necessary records during emergencies. For companies that depend on electronic mail for customer assist, contracts, and inside coordination, backup and recovery features can save time, cash, and critical information.
Administrative Controls and Access Management
Companies need control over who can access electronic mail accounts and what they are allowed to do. Sturdy administrative options embody role-primarily based permissions, centralized account management, gadget policies, and the ability to remotely sign customers out of compromised sessions.
These tools are particularly essential for organizations with a number of employees, contractors, or departments. They make it simpler to enforce security guidelines, limit pointless access, and respond quickly when someone leaves the corporate or a tool is lost.
Data Loss Prevention
Data loss prevention options help stop sensitive information from being sent to the flawed individuals, either by accident or on purpose. These tools can scan outgoing emails for financial data, personal information, confidential documents, or custom-defined keywords. If a message violates a policy, it might be blocked, quarantined, or flagged for review.
For businesses concerned about privateness, compliance, and internal security, data loss prevention is an especially valuable feature. It reduces the possibility of costly mistakes and adds one other layer of protection around critical firm data.
Selecting an e mail hosting service without strong security options can expose a business to unnecessary risk. Spam filtering, encryption, multi-factor authentication, anti-malware tools, e-mail authentication, monitoring, backups, access controls, and data loss prevention all play a major function in keeping communication secure. A provider that mixes these protections into one reliable platform might help companies work with more confidence, protect customer trust, and reduce the likelihood of costly security incidents.
